Dr. Ken Greene – Veterinarian
Education
Dr. Ken Greene graduated from Deerfield-Windsor School and then proceeded to study Veterinary Medicine. He graduated from the University of Georgia College of Veterinary Medicine in 1986. He has been at Philema Animal Hospital for over 20 years.
Hobbies
Dr. Greene enjoys working out, cycling, hanging out with friends and family, hunting, fishing, the outdoors, and spending time in Montana. Germany is one of his favorite places to visit and hunt. He has 3 children Maggie, Nathan, and Libby. He loves to spend as much time as he can with them when they are home from college.
During the fall you can find him and his 3 dogs on a dove field or riding around the farm checking deer stands. Dr. Greene has 3 black labs. Abby is highly trained to retrieve doves and ducks. Jake and Hank are my rescues that were adopted from the clinic.
Specialties
Dr. Greene is an experienced animal surgeon and can perform a wide variety of procedures. He thoroughly enjoys orthopedic surgery cases including cranial cruciate repair, luxated hips using toggle procedure, and fractures to name a few. Dr. Greene is a wildlife rehabilitator and particularly enjoys rehabbing owls and other birds of prey.
Dr. Wyatt Ford- Veterinarian
Dr. Wyatt Ford is originally from rural Northeast Ohio. He comes from a broad agricultural background, which played a large role in his choice to become a veterinarian. He attended The Ohio State University College of Veterinary Medicine where he received his doctorate of veterinary medicine, awarded high honors in food animal medicine and surgery. Prior to veterinary school, Dr. Ford obtained a bachelor’s in agriculture from OSU, majoring in Animal Sciences with bioscience specialization.
Dr. Ford joined Philema Animal Hospital in 2021. His main veterinary interest includes equine and cattle medicine with special interests in reproduction, lameness, and herd health. During his free time, Dr. Ford enjoys spending time with his family, hunting, and doing anything outdoors.
Dr. Laura Ford- Veterinarian
Dr. Laura grew up on her family’s dairy farm and cow-calf beef operation in Northeastern Ohio. She received her Associates and Bachelor’s degree from The Ohio State University ATI and CFAES, respectively. She then earned her doctorate of veterinary medicine at The Ohio State University College of Veterinary Medicine. Her passion lies within food animal medicine, specializing in dairy and beef.
Dr. Laura joined Philema Animal Hospital in 2021. In her free time, Dr. Laura enjoys hiking, being outdoors, or sitting on the porch with a cup of coffee or a glass of wine.
